The notion that the ruling party always wins bypolls was busted in Dhamnagar, said BJP State Kisan Morcha President, Pradip Purohit on Friday.

Speaking to OTV, Purohit said the recently-concluded bypoll at Dhamnagar proved that it is not necessary that the ruling party will win all the by-elections as was happening in Odisha till now. “Dhamnagar bypoll results brought us two things. It filled the minds of lakhs of BJP members with confidence and proved that no party is unbeatable in a bypoll,” said Purohit.

His statements today bore significance, because he made these claims just ahead of BJP declaring him as their candidate for the ensuing Padampur bypoll.

Clearing the air on BJP’s candidate, Purohit himself said that he will be going to file nomination for the bypoll in Padampur . Speaking to reporters, he said, “Thousands of party members are raring to go for the Padampur campaign. I am thankful to the party for deciding to make me its candidate for this bypoll. I will definitely emerge victorious.”

“From Odisha govt’s lackluster attitude to help reimburse insurance money of farmers under PMFBY to the said sympathy wave for deceased MLA Bariha’s family, there are going to be 4-5 major factors that will decide the fate of Padampur. And BJP will overcome all odds to emerge victorious in this election,” Purohit asserted.

BJP MLA, Kusum Tete confirmed Purohit’s candidature too. Speaking to reporters, Tete said, “Purohit was the former MLA of Padampur and last time he lost the seat by a margin of just 5000 votes. He has a strong organizational presence there. He is popular among farmers. So the party has put trust on him to contest the bypoll.”

“Despite being in power for 22 years, the farmers are still neglected. While we take pride in terming the district of Bargarh as Odisha’s rice bowl, the farmers are yet to gain any benefit from it. I will join the rally on the day of nomination filing. Our preparations are on the last legs. And we will win for sure,” she said.

However, the Congress party's vote share in the Constituency is said to be the deciding factor in the bypoll. And the statement by Tara Prasad Bahinipati has fuelled speculations ahead of the polls.

"The mistake committed in Dhamnagar by selling Congress votes to other parties will not be repeated in Padampur. Along with that, if we get financial assistance from the Central Command, we will definitely win this by-election," Bahinipati said.
